Hotel Vitale opened in March of 2005 in an ideal location for business in the financial district and for leisure as it is on the Embarcadero waterfront and across the street from the landmark Ferry Building. The hotel boasts 199 spacious guestrooms and suites, many with spectacular views of the water and Bay Bridge. A full-service luxury hotel offering a spa with outdoor rooftop soaking tubs, a signature restaurant and outdoor cafe, 24 hour room service, outdoor event space and conference space, fitness center, business center and wifi in all guestrooms. Located on the revitalized Embarcadero Waterfront and the Financial District of San Francisco, Hotel Vitale is convenient to those traveling to San Francisco for business or pleasure. Additionally the hotel offers a location directly across from the historic Ferry Building Marketplace, San Franciscoi1/2i1/2s new gourmet mecca.

I stayed for a week and half, and booked a quiet room. They put me in a room next to electrical equipment and the elevator. I kid you not, it rattled and there was a grinding sound every ten minutes. They know about it, so they left a "white noise" machine by the bed. Each floor has such a room. When I complained after two nights, they said I could move, but that "check in as at 3 pm." The new room was noisy, as the hotel is next to the Embarcadero highway.
Their room service is limited and expensive. The rooms are really small and there is almost no storage space. The neighborhood is boring (in the financial district), and there is nothing to do around there on the weekend.
I love SF and have stayed at many other hotels. This hotel is expensive, and you can do much better, with better service and less attitude.
